Dieses Vintage-Poster kündigt den 73. Ball des X an, ein prestigöses Ereignis, das am 15. November 1962 in der Oper stattfand. Mit einem retro- und eleganten Grafikstil gestaltet, zeigt es eine Opernloge mit üppigen roten Vorhängen, eingerahmt von goldenen Dekorelementen und stilisierten weiblichen Silhouetten. Dieses Plakat fängt die raffinierte und künstlerische Atmosphäre des Balls ein und hebt die Schönheit und den Charme der Opern-Salons hervor.
